The characters of Peanuts and related intellectual property are owned by Peanuts Worldwide, which is 80% owned by the Sony Group, and 20% owned by the family of Charles M. Schulz. First introduced to the world in 1950 in the Peanuts comic strip, Charlie Brown, Snoopy and the rest of the gang have made an indelible mark on popular culture. In addition to enjoying beloved Peanuts shows and specials on Apple TV, fans of all ages celebrate the brand around the world through thousands of consumer products, as well as amusement park attractions, cultural events, social media, and comic strips available in all formats, from traditional to digital. The Legal Coordinator will provide day-to-day administrative, contract, and operational support for the Legal and Business Affairs function. This role will help manage a high volume of licensing agreements and related legal documents, maintain accurate contract files and status reports, coordinate execution and distribution of agreements, and support internal stakeholders with routine document requests and process follow-up. The ideal candidate is highly organized, detail-oriented, collaborative, and comfortable managing multiple priorities in a fast-paced, deadline-driven environment.
JOB RESPONSIBILITIES
• Support attorneys, contract specialists , and licensing stakeholders with the preparation, administration, tracking, execution, and distribution of licensing agreements, amendments, termination notices, NDAs, and related legal documents.
• Draft and revise standard form agreements and other routine legal documents from approved templates, ensuring accuracy, completeness, and alignment with internal requirements.
• Maintain organized contract files, reports, trackers, and databases, including updating agreement status , licensee information, deadlines, and related documentation.
• Coordinate with internal teams, including Licensing, Legal, Finance, Marketing, and other business partners, to support contract needs, resolve routine issues, and ensure timely follow-up.
• Interface with licensees, agents, territory leads , and other internal teams to coordinate document execution, collect required information, and respond to routine process-related inquiries.
• Assist with document requests, internal approvals, filing, scanning, mailing, and other administrative processes needed to support the licensing workflow.
• Assist with intellectual property and brand protection support activities, such as maintaining records, and organizing enforcement materials as needed.
• Contribute to process improvements, including maintaining accurate shared resources, streamlining contract administration workflows, and supporting adoption of cloud-based tools and systems.
• Handle confidential information with discretion and professionalism.
• Perform additional responsibilities and special projects as assigned.
